Changing Interior Color 65 Coupe
The car is currently black on black and the interior needs an upgrade; seat covers, door panels, carpet, etc. and I want to change the color to red. I've looked at dozens of photos of 65's and there seems to be discrepancies as to what items are actually black regardless of interior color, and those that need to be red to be factory correct. Some photos show the steering column black on a red interior, and others red. Does anyone have a definitive list of the parts that would have to be replaced or repainted to make it correct? Is the headliner the same for all interior colors? The obvious items are:
o Seat Covers
o Seat Backs
o Carpet
o Door Panels
o Dash Pads (Left and Right)
o Dash Pad Door Jam
o Quarter Trim Panels
o Center Arm Rest Cover
o Left and Right Rear Window Moldings
o Left and Right Side Headliner Moldings
o Left and Right Door Kick Panel Trim
o Shift Console
o Seat Belts
I'm sure I'm missing some items but can't find a source to identify them all. Any suggestions would be appreciated!

What's the interior color code on your trim tag? The NCRS Judging Guide, the assembly instruction manual (AIM), Noland Adams' Restoration Guide Volume II, and Dr. M. H. Dobbins' book would all be of help to you.
